1. What are cookies
Cookies are small text files that are placed on your computer,
tablet or phone by a website when you visit it.
They are widely used to make websites function properly,
work more efficiently and provide information to the site owners.
In addition to cookies, we may also use similar technologies
such as pixels, local storage and fingerprinting. In this policy we
collectively refer to all these technologies as "cookies".
2. Which cookies we use
We distinguish between the following categories of cookies:
2.1 Necessary cookies
These cookies are essential for the functioning of the website.
Without these cookies, basic functions such as page navigation and
access to secure areas of the website cannot work.
These cookies are placed without consent.
2.2 Functional cookies
These cookies remember your preferences and choices to improve the
user experience, such as your language preference or the region you are in.
2.3 Analytical cookies
These cookies help us understand how visitors use the website.
The information is collected anonymously and used to improve our website.
We use privacy-friendly analytics for this purpose.
2.4 Marketing cookies
These cookies are used to show relevant advertisements and to measure
the effectiveness of campaigns. These are only placed
with your explicit consent.
